This 80GHz millimetre-wave radar module is built for precise, non-contact liquid level detection. Using Frequency Modulated Continuous Wave (FMCW) radar, it measures from above the liquid surface, making it suitable for corrosive, hazardous or high-purity liquids where contact probes are not ideal.
With a measurement range up to 40m, ±5mm accuracy and 1mm resolution, it is suited to applications such as reservoirs, rivers, deep industrial tanks, sewage overflow warning systems, rainwater collection systems and wastewater treatment pools. The supplied lens provides a focused narrow beam to help reduce interference from tank walls, agitators and nearby structures.
The module communicates over UART using the Modbus protocol, making it practical for integration into monitoring and control systems. DFRobot provides a product wiki for setup and reference.
Included in the pack are the 80GHz Liquid Level Millimeter Wave Radar Module (with lens) ×1, a 1.25mm 6-pin to bare wire cable ×1, and a 1.25mm 6-pin to Dupont connector cable ×1.

Specifications:
- Transmit frequency: 77–81GHz, 4GHz bandwidth
- Output power (EIRP): 13–20dBm
- Beamwidth (-3dB): Horizontal ±25°, Vertical ±25°
- Beamwidth (-3dB) with external lens: Horizontal ±3°, Vertical ±3°
- Modulation mode: FMCW
- Ranging range: 0.15–40m
- Accuracy: ±5mm
- Resolution: 1mm
- Startup time: 100ms (fastest)
- Operating voltage: 3.5–5V
- Operating current: 30mA
- Output: UART (Modbus protocol)
- Operating temperature: -45°C to +85°C
- Module dimensions: 35×35×1.2mm
- Module weight: 5g
- Weight with installed lens: 46g
